Billy

“Push, Billy!” Osana urged me, dabbing the sweat from my brow with the third cloth since I’d gone into labor. “I need you to push! This baby can’t wait any longer!”

“Not until Aiden is here!” I shouted, slamming my fist against the bed. More pain than I’d ever experienced threatened to take me over – emotional and physical. My stomach was convulsing every thirty seconds, and my head was killing me. But my heart was what hurt the most.

Nothing between Aiden and I had gone how it should have. From the moment he took me back to his house, our life together had been a roller coaster of ups and downs. Marcellus had taken me back, I’d been sold and had been sure I’d never see him again.

But then I’d been set free – free to die on my own in the woods. I’d met Kitchi, come to the lodge and Aiden had found me. But the pack almost killed him, thinking he was an enemy.

We’d shared time together, but now, yet again, he was gone from me and I wasn’t sure if he would be back.

What if he never returned? I didn’t want to be a single parent – I couldn’t. This child was Aiden’s as much as it was mine, and I needed him. If he never came back to me, I knew I would never be able to find another alpha like him. He was one of a kind – he was my mate.

“Aiden will be back,” Osana cooed, doing her best to comfort me.

“How do you know!?” I snapped back, barely able to control my anger. I knew she was just trying to help, but right now that didn’t matter. All that mattered was Aiden and his baby.

I needed his scent, his touch, the warmth from his body and the smile that let me know everything would be all right. His arms needed to be around me and I needed to fall asleep beside him every night for the rest of my life.

Another contraction hit me, harder than the last. They were growing in intensity with every minute and I didn’t know how much longer I could hold out.

“Honey,” Osana whispered, her voice growing worried. “You’re going to hurt your baby if you don’t push now. Aiden will be back soon. But he has to do what he has to do right now, and so do you.”

“No!” I cried out, the tears spilling out of my eyes. But I knew she was right. I felt my stubborn anger start to wane and despair threaten to take me over. My hand cried out for his, and my nostrils yearned for his scent. I knew this would be hard, but I had pictured him by my side. We would go through this together. But now I had to do it on my own.

“No…” I cried, breaking down and sobbing as Osana dabbed my face with the cloth. For a brief moment, my contraction subsided and I took a deep breath. A calm came over me as I tried to force myself to accept my situation: I had to give birth now, and I had to do it without Aiden – without my mate.

I thought back to our last night together, as I lay in bed with him still inside me, bonded as mates, my nose buried in his neck as I inhaled the scent that made everything better. The world was just brighter when he was around, and maybe if I filled myself with that feeling, I could get through this.

Gazing out the window, I could barely make out the flakes of snow still falling from the sky, slightly illuminated by the back porch light. The winter made everything seem so still, but as I gazed out through the shadows, I saw something move.

A figure – a fox.

Kitchi!

His figure darted quickly through the snow and I saw him shift as he hit the porch. I heard the back door open as he raced inside.

“Osana!” His footsteps tore through the lodge and seconds later he burst into the room. His eyes went wide as he saw me lying on the bed. “Shit! It’s coming now!?”

I nodded. It was all I could do.

“What is it, Kitchi!?” Osana asked. “Are you okay!?”

Kitchi didn’t answer right away, which was completely out of character for him. He was always so sure of himself, that I understood right away what was wrong.

“It’s Aiden, isn’t it?”

I didn’t want him to answer, but from the look in his eyes I already knew the answer.

“Yes,” he said softly. “He’s hurt.”

“Is it bad!?” I gasped, my throat seizing on the words as they fought to escape my lips.

He didn’t reply and my heart tore at my chest.

“They’re bringing him in now,” he said, and I heard the front door open.

“Chrissie!” Tate roared. “Get us some gauze! Quickly!”

The floorboards creaked as Chrissie raced down the hall and into the room. She snatched a box of gauze from the cabinet and dashed back out into the living room.

I pushed off the bed and tried to get to my feet, but Osana pressed me back with a hand on my chest.

“No!” She shouted. “You can’t do that, Billy!”

“I have to see him!”

“Bring him in here, goddamn it!” Osana roared. I’d never heard her even come close to swearing before. This was bad.

Footsteps clunked through the lodge and seconds later, everyone spilled into the room.

“Aiden!” I cried out as they brought him in and set him on the second bed beside me. His eyes were barely open and he was bleeding from three deep wounds, one on his ankle, one on his chest and a deep laceration on his neck. “No! What happened!?”

Chrissie had her hands pressed hard against the wound on his neck. Tate had a ball of gauze on his chest and Bryce was on his ankle. Kitchi and Red watched from the hallway, their eyes locked on their fellow alpha.

“Marcellus,” Kitchi said. “He was there tonight.”

“He did this to him!?” I roared as a contraction hit me. “Gah!”

The pain was too much to bear. My heart screamed out at the world as my child fought to be part of it. A primal scream forced its way from my lungs and out of my mouth as I howled for my mate. My hand clasped his as another contraction twisted in my stomach.

“Red!” Osana snapped. “Hold him down!”

Osana moved quickly as Red took my side, his hand against my chest to stop me from leaping to Aiden’s side. She moved to the cabinet and snatched an IV line and a bag of fluids from the cabinet.

“Aiden!?” I yelped, inching closer to him on my bed. “Aiden, are you with me, baby!? Aiden!?”

As Osana slid the needle into his arm, my mate’s eyes opened slightly and focused on me. Relief flooded through me.

“You’re alive!”

“Of c-course I am,” he smiled, reaching out for my hand. I took it and closed my fingers so tightly around him like I was about to lose him again.

“Our baby’s coming!” I told him, smiling through tears that poured down my cheeks.

“I’m so happy,” he said as he smiled. I could see it took all his strength to move his lips.

“You have to stay with me!” I told him. “I can’t do this without you.”

He was fading in and out as Osana fought to stitch the wound on his neck while the others kept pressure on his wounds.

“I’m not going anywhere,” he smiled as another contraction hit me.

“Push, Billy!” Osana shouted as she worked to keep my mate alive. “You have to push now!”

Screaming, I summoned all the strength I had, and now that my mate was here, finally, I pushed.
